Blood plays a crucial role in the human body. It carries oxygen from the lungs to various tissues. This oxygen transfer is vital for cellular function. Without it, cells cannot produce energy effectively. Furthermore, red blood cells give blood its color. They are essential for our survival.
In addition to oxygen transport, blood also removes carbon dioxide. This waste gas is a byproduct of metabolism. Once produced, it needs to be expelled from the body. Blood absorbs carbon dioxide and takes it back to the lungs. There, it is exhaled. This process keeps our internal environment balanced.
Blood is also critical for immune defense. White blood cells are defenders against infections. They identify and attack invading pathogens. This protection is not always perfect. Blood is a vital fluid in our bodies, composed of cells and plasma. The cells include red blood cells, white blood cells, and platelets. Red blood cells transport oxygen, while white blood cells help fight infections. Platelets, on the other hand, are crucial for blood clotting. Each type of cell plays a specific role, which contributes to overall health.
Plasma is the liquid part of blood, making up about 55% of its volume. It contains water, electrolytes, proteins, and waste products. Plasma helps maintain blood pressure and regulate temperature. Blood plays a critical role in our body. It acts primarily as a transporter. Oxygen and nutrients travel through blood to every cell. Red blood cells collect oxygen in the lungs. They deliver it to tissues and organs.
Plasma, the liquid part of blood, carries important nutrients. Glucose and amino acids are vital for energy. As blood circulates, it provides cells with what they need. It removes waste products like carbon dioxide and urea. Blood flows constantly, connecting every part of our body.

Blood plays a critical role in our immune system. It transports white blood cells, the body’s defenders against pathogens. When infections occur, these cells spring into action. They identify and attack harmful invaders like bacteria and viruses. Blood circulates through the body, ensuring rapid response to threats. This system can be quite efficient, yet sometimes it fails.
The presence of antibodies in blood is vital. These proteins recognize specific pathogens and neutralize them. However, not all individuals respond effectively. Blood plays a vital role in regulating body temperature. It transports heat throughout the body. When we are hot, blood vessels near the skin expand. This process, called vasodilation, allows more blood to flow to the surface. As blood releases heat, our bodies cool down. Conversely, when we are cold, blood vessels constrict. This reduces blood flow to the skin, conserving heat.

Blood plays a vital role in maintaining homeostasis and preventing excessive bleeding. Clotting is a complex process that involves various components in the blood. When an injury occurs, platelets quickly rush to the site. These tiny cell fragments aggregate to form a temporary plug. This initial response is crucial, as it prevents further blood loss. Various proteins in the plasma also contribute to clot formation. Fibrinogen, for example, transforms into fibrin, which strengthens the platelet plug. This process is essential. Blood plays a crucial role in maintaining the body's pH balance. It carries essential nutrients and gases, keeping our internal environment stable. This balance is vital for overall health. An optimal pH level supports enzyme function and metabolic processes. When blood becomes too acidic or too alkaline, it can lead to severe health issues.
The body employs several mechanisms to maintain acid-base homeostasis. The lungs help by adjusting carbon dioxide levels. The kidneys also play a role, excreting excess acids or bases.
